Alabama State University opened the 2026 Southwestern Athletic Conference Baseball Tournament with a 10-0 victory over Grambling State at historic Rickwood Field in Birmingham, Alabama.
A Night of Power at Rickwood
The Hornets' offense erupted early, with Miguel Oropeza leading the charge. He recorded a double, a home run and five RBIs, highlighted by a grand slam in the third inning that pushed the lead to 4-0.
Fabian Santana complemented the attack with a 3-for-4 performance, adding two RBIs, while Jackson Williams contributed two hits and an RBI.
On the mound, Jorhan LaBoy earned the win, delivering five scoreless innings that yielded only five hits and four strikeouts.
Camden Matthews and James Peterson shut down the opposition in the final three frames, combining for five strikeouts and preserving the shutout.
Alabama State scored in four different innings, including a four-run third and a three-run eighth that capped the 10-0 final score.
Grambling State managed six hits but left nine runners on base, and Keyon Guillory took the loss, falling to 3-5 after surrendering seven runs.
The Hornets now advance to the winner's bracket, where they will meet either Bethune-Cookman University or Arkansas-Pine Bluff in the next round.
